I need HELP, In rainy & damp weather (2) things happen. First, while driving I get a message (Door Ajar) then when I stop and get out of car and set the alarm, in a few minutes the alarm goes off. I have sprayed the door locks with CRC electrical cleaner/conditioner several times. Sometines the only thing I can do is leave the car un-locked.
It's a 1996 Mark Vlll

Maybe you have a leak somewhere, like in the weatherstripping or a hidden draining problem.
On a dry day, try squirting water around in different areas to replicate the problem and pinpoint the compromised area.
